AI Contract Overview
The contract requires the provision of hazard warning labels and full compliance with DLA RP001 and MIL-STD-129 for all packaging, ensuring that hazardous materials are properly identified and labeled in accordance with OSHA and DFARS regulations. All work must adhere to strict federal standards for the safe handling, marking, and documentation of dangerous goods, with particular emphasis on accurate labeling, clear communication of risks, and alignment with military logistics protocols. The deliverables must support secure and compliant distribution throughout the defense supply chain. This subcontract is issued under the NAICS code 561910 by the Nuclear Reactor Program within the Department of Defense, with performance centered at New Cumberland, Pennsylvania, ZIP code 17070-5002. The solicitation was posted on July 30, 2026, and responses are due by August 10, 2026. While no set-aside preferences are specified, bidders must be prepared to demonstrate proven capability in hazardous material labeling and regulatory compliance within defense contracting environments. All work must be executed to ensure seamless integration with military packaging standards and maintain traceability and safety throughout the logistics lifecycle.
